Understanding the Global Reach of Online Betting Platforms
Online betting platforms, including those similar to 1xbet, have expanded their reach dramatically in recent years. This expansion is largely due to the increasing accessibility of the internet and smartphones, particularly in emerging markets. Countries across Europe, Asia, and Africa have witnessed a surge in online betting activity, driven by a combination of factors including a growing interest in sports, the convenience of online platforms, and the availability of attractive promotional offers. The platforms themselves often employ localization strategies, offering their services in multiple languages and accepting a variety of currencies to cater to diverse audiences. This commitment to accessibility allows them to tap into previously underserved markets and solidify their position as global leaders.
However, this global reach also presents regulatory challenges. Different countries have vastly different approaches to online gambling, ranging from complete prohibition to strict licensing requirements. Platforms operating internationally must navigate this complex web of regulations, ensuring compliance with local laws and avoiding potential legal issues. This often involves obtaining licenses in multiple jurisdictions and adapting their services to meet specific regulatory standards.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in hefty fines, the suspension of operations, or even criminal charges. The constantly evolving legal landscape means that companies must remain vigilant and proactive in their compliance efforts.

Payment Methods and Security Measures
A wide range of payment methods are utilized by online betting platforms, catering to the diverse preferences of their global user base. These include traditional methods like credit and debit cards, as well as increasingly popular options such as e-wallets (like Skrill and Neteller), bank transfers, and even cryptocurrencies. Each payment method comes with its own security features and processing times, impacting the user experience. Platforms invest heavily in security infrastructure to protect user financial information and prevent fraudulent transactions. This includes implementing encryption technologies, secure payment gateways, and robust fraud detection systems.
The security of these transactions is paramount, as online betting platforms handle significant volumes of financial data. Customers are increasingly concerned about the safety of their funds and personal information, and platforms must demonstrate a commitment to security to maintain trust. Regular security audits, compliance with industry standards (like PCI DSS), and proactive monitoring for suspicious activity are essential components of a comprehensive security strategy. Many platforms also offer two-factor authentication and other security features to provide additional protection for user accounts.
Managing Financial Risks and Fraud Prevention
Beyond protecting user funds, platforms also need to manage their own financial risks and prevent fraudulent activities. This includes implementing anti-money laundering (AML) procedures and conducting thorough due diligence on customers. AML regulations require platforms to identify and report suspicious transactions to prevent the use of their services for illegal purposes. Fraud prevention measures include verifying user identities, monitoring betting patterns for unusual activity, and utilizing advanced analytics to detect and prevent fraudulent bets. The sophistication of fraud attempts is constantly evolving, requiring platforms to continuously update their security measures and adapt to emerging threats.
Collaboration with financial institutions and law enforcement agencies is also crucial in combating financial crime. Sharing information and intelligence can help identify and prosecute individuals involved in fraudulent activities. A proactive and collaborative approach to financial security is essential for maintaining the integrity of the online betting industry.

The Importance of Responsible Gaming Initiatives
Recognizing the potential risks associated with excessive gambling, responsible gaming initiatives are becoming increasingly important for online betting platforms. These initiatives aim to promote safe and responsible gambling practices, protect vulnerable individuals, and prevent problem gambling. Common features include self-exclusion programs, deposit limits, and time limits, allowing users to control their gambling activity and set boundaries. Platforms also provide access to information about responsible gambling, including resources for help and support.
The implementation of responsible gaming initiatives is not only ethically responsible but also often legally required. Many jurisdictions have regulations in place mandating that online betting operators implement responsible gambling measures. Compliance with these regulations is essential for maintaining a license to operate. Furthermore, demonstrating a commitment to responsible gaming can enhance a platform’s reputation and build trust with customers.
Tools and Resources Available to Players
A variety of tools and resources are available to help players gamble responsibly. These include self-assessment tools, which allow individuals to assess their gambling behavior and identify potential problems. Reality checks provide regular reminders of how long a player has been gambling and how much they have spent. Cooling-off periods allow players to temporarily suspend their accounts. And links to organizations that provide support and treatment for problem gambling are readily available.
Effective responsible gaming also requires educating players about the risks of gambling and promoting awareness of the available resources. Platforms can incorporate responsible gaming messages into their marketing materials and provide clear and concise information about their responsible gaming policies. A proactive and comprehensive approach to responsible gaming is crucial for minimizing harm and protecting vulnerable individuals.

Navigating Regulatory Landscape and Licensing Requirements
The regulatory landscape surrounding online betting is complex and constantly evolving. Different countries have very different laws and regulations governing online gambling, creating a challenging environment for operators. Obtaining a license to operate in a particular jurisdiction typically involves a rigorous application process, demonstrating compliance with local laws, and undergoing regular audits. The licensing requirements vary significantly depending on the jurisdiction, but generally include provisions related to security, fairness, responsible gaming, and financial stability.
The costs associated with obtaining and maintaining a license can be substantial, particularly for operators seeking to offer their services in multiple jurisdictions. Compliance with regulatory requirements is an ongoing process, requiring continuous monitoring and adaptation to changing laws and regulations. Operators that fail to comply with these requirements can face hefty fines, the suspension of their license, or even criminal charges. Therefore, a thorough understanding of the regulatory landscape and a commitment to compliance are essential for success in the online betting industry.
Future Trends and Technological Innovation in Responsible Gaming
The future of responsible gaming is poised to be shaped by ongoing technological innovation.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are being explored as tools to identify and intervene with players exhibiting potentially problematic gambling behavior. AI-powered algorithms can analyze betting patterns, identify risk factors, and trigger personalized interventions, such as providing information about responsible gaming or offering self-exclusion options. These technologies have the potential to significantly improve the effectiveness of responsible gaming initiatives.
Furthermore, the increasing use of blockchain technology could enhance transparency and security in online betting. Blockchain-based platforms could provide a verifiable record of all betting transactions, making it more difficult for fraudulent activities to occur. Biometric authentication methods, such as facial recognition and fingerprint scanning, could also be used to verify user identities and prevent underage gambling. The continued development and implementation of these technologies will be crucial in creating a safer and more responsible online betting environment for all.
